CP Graduation

I realized I never talked about CP Graduation! This post is kind of out of order, since graduation took place earlier in December, but I figure now is an appropriate time to talk about it. :)

First of all, it was FREEZING. So we didn't do a whole lot while we were there. We went in, got our completion certificates and graduation Mickey ears, took some pictures by the big graduation banner, had lunch, picked up free CP posters, and then ran back to the car to warm up. By that point, we didn't want to go back out in the cold, so we just went home. Lame, I know. But I kid you not, it was like 30 degrees. I mean look at this, look at my outfit:


I'm wearing TWO jackets. I look like a marshmallow, I have so many layers stuffed under there. I had two pairs of gloves that I hid in my pockets for this picture and then put right back on. And I'm wearing my DAK work boots because they're the warmest shoes I have. I'm not proud of this fashion moment, but I did what I had to do. 

Anyways, that's me and my ears and my certificate. :)  They had a DJ playing music and some characters out and about, but the lines were long so we decided to skip the photo ops. For lunch they served hot dogs, hamburgers, corn on the cob, pasta salad, and lots of other goodies. It was pretty good, but by the time we carried it from the food tent to a picnic table, it was all cold! ... Did I mention it was freezing that day?

I'm really glad I went. It was fun to meet up with people and congratulate each other... and of course get some freebies. The poster was really nice - it has a picture of the castle and a lot of phrases CPers would be familiar with, like "ER" and "What time is the 3 o'clock parade?" But the ears alone made going to graduation worth it.


And to make it even better, we were able to get them embroidered for free! I got mine done at Mousegears in Epcot.


Definitely one of my most treasured souvenirs of my entire CP. :)
